Location
Victoria Road is a residential street in the market town of Diss, South Norfolk, situated approximately half a mile from the town centre, making it easy to walk to the town’s shops, cafés, and weekly market. Local amenities include small independent retailers alongside larger supermarkets, providing practical everyday convenience. For families, the nearest schools are Diss Infant Academy & Nursery and Diss Church of England Junior Academy, both within a short walk, while Diss High School is around a mile away, accessible by foot or bike.
Transport links are straightforward: Diss railway station is a 10–15 minute walk, offering services to Norwich, Ipswich, and London, and local bus routes connect the town to surrounding villages. The area benefits from nearby green spaces, including The Mere, and easy access to the surrounding countryside, supporting a lifestyle that balances town convenience with opportunities for outdoor recreation.
